The elephant rescue mission in Thailand has resulted in a growing interest into ethical elephant sanctuaries in Thailand, in an effort to stop unethical practices such as using elephants for entertainment and laborious tasks. With more and more visitors coming to Thailand to see these beautiful innocent creatures, it is important to separate an unethical elephant sanctuary from an unethical one.
We recently compiled a list of ethical elephant sanctuary in Chiang Mai, but for this article, we are taking you to the southern coast of Phuket where it is also home to retired elephants saved from various circuses and logging sites.
At these elephant sanctuaries in Phuket, you will not find elephant trekking, elephant shows or any elephant-abusing activities, instead, visitors will get to spectate the elephants as they live harmoniously in the wild, feed the elephants and give them mud baths. 2. Phuket Elephant Sanctuary
Location: Paklok, Thalang, Phuket Thailand
- First ethical elephant sanctuary in Phuket
- 100% hand-off activities
- Short and non-intrusive feeding
- Thailand’s longest canopy walkway to observe the elephants roam, forage, and bath
- Vegan/vegetarian Thai buffet to relax on their Tree Top Reception
- Volunteer program

4. Phuket elephant nature reserve
Location: Thalang, Phuket, Thailand
- Free roaming and foraging elephants
- No riding, chaining, and bathing of elephants
- Educating on elephant welfare
- Preparing elephant herbal medicine
- Environmental conservation practices with elephant dung recycling
- Complimentary Thai cooking demonstration
